Applicant To Be Given Reasons For Rejection In NRC

Staff Reporter

GUWAHATI: In what can be called as a fair and impartial treatment to all, the office of the State NRC Coordinator is going to give ‘reasons for rejections’ to each and every NRC applicant spelling out as to why he/she is ineligible for inclusion in the final National Register of Citizens. The NRC authority is going to make it known as to how and when ‘reasons for rejections’ will be provided.

Every applicant ineligible for inclusion in the final National Register of Citizens has to appeal before the Foreigners Tribunals (FTs) with ‘reasons for rejections’. After hearings his/her plea, an FT will give its final say stating if the appellant is an Indian or a foreigner. If the FT declares an appellant as an Indian, he/she will be eligible for inclusion in the NRC.
